这个数N能否表示为若干个X的幂之和呢?
- 内容介绍
- 文章标签
- 相关推荐
本文共计841个文字,预计阅读时间需要4分钟。
检查一个数N是否可以表示为X的平方和,原文如下:
检查一个数N是否可以表示为X的平方和:原文:https://www.geeksforgeeks.org/check-if-a-number-n-can-be-represented-as-sum-of-squares-of-x/简化后:检查N是否可表示为X的平方和
检查一个数N是否可以表示为X的幂之和原文:www . geesforgeks . org/check-if-a-number-n-可表示为-x-or-not 的幂之和/给定两个正数 N 和 X ,任务是检查给定的数字 N 是否可以表示为XT9】的不同次幂之和。如果发现为真,则打印“是”,否则打印“否”。
例:
输入: N = 10,X = 3输出:是说明:给定值 N(= 10)可写成(1 + 9) = 3 0 + 3 2 。因为 X(= 3)的所有幂都是不同的。因此,打印“是”。
输入: N= 12,X = 4T5输出:**否
方法:给定的问题可以通过检查号 N 是否可以写成 base X 来解决。按照以下步骤解决问题:
- 迭代一个循环直到 N 的值至少为0并执行以下步骤:
- 当 N 除以 X 时,计算余数 rem 的值。
- 如果 rem 的值至少为2,则打印“否”并返回。
- 否则,将 N 的值更新为 N / X 。
- 完成上述步骤后,如果不存在任何终止,则打印“是”,因为 N 处的结果可以用 X 的不同幂表示。
本文共计841个文字,预计阅读时间需要4分钟。
检查一个数N是否可以表示为X的平方和,原文如下:
检查一个数N是否可以表示为X的平方和:原文:https://www.geeksforgeeks.org/check-if-a-number-n-can-be-represented-as-sum-of-squares-of-x/简化后:检查N是否可表示为X的平方和
检查一个数N是否可以表示为X的幂之和原文:www . geesforgeks . org/check-if-a-number-n-可表示为-x-or-not 的幂之和/给定两个正数 N 和 X ,任务是检查给定的数字 N 是否可以表示为XT9】的不同次幂之和。如果发现为真,则打印“是”,否则打印“否”。
例:
输入: N = 10,X = 3输出:是说明:给定值 N(= 10)可写成(1 + 9) = 3 0 + 3 2 。因为 X(= 3)的所有幂都是不同的。因此,打印“是”。
输入: N= 12,X = 4T5输出:**否
方法:给定的问题可以通过检查号 N 是否可以写成 base X 来解决。按照以下步骤解决问题:
- 迭代一个循环直到 N 的值至少为0并执行以下步骤:
- 当 N 除以 X 时,计算余数 rem 的值。
- 如果 rem 的值至少为2,则打印“否”并返回。
- 否则,将 N 的值更新为 N / X 。
- 完成上述步骤后,如果不存在任何终止,则打印“是”,因为 N 处的结果可以用 X 的不同幂表示。

